Botanic- Retinol- This is one skin transforming product!  It contains the beloved Bakuchiol. The only plant-derived retinol that has been proven to produce results!  I’m talking increase collagen, improve the skin’s elasticity and support skin’s firmness.  You could say it’s a one-two punch for giving skin it’s youthful glow back.  It does what you want conventional retinol to do but without the negative side effects.  Not only does it include the superstar Bakuchiol but also a ton of other active plant oils from carrot, fig, cacay and watermelon.  All rich with Vitamin A.  Plus, it doesn’t stop there.  This also hydrates your skin with lupine ceramides and lupine amino acids.  It’s basically your new BFF when it comes to effective skincare.

Super Seed Facial Oil-  This oil speaks for itself.  It’s filled with 22 plant oils.  These plant oils are highly active and filled with antioxidants.  From cranberry seed oil, raspberry, chia, cherry, carrot- just to name a few!  This oil is rich and really moisturizes the skin without leaving an oily or greasy residue behind.  It also helps to calm the skin.  I noticed firsthand my redness was minimized and my skin was glowing- it’s the real deal!  Even my mom loves it.  It’s an addicting facial oil!  I love that this is fragrance free too- not even essential oils.

Super Seed Nutrient Cream- This cream is in a league of it’s own.  I was so excited after I first tried it.  My skin felt supple, completely hydrated and even had moisture the next morning.  It’s been hard for me to find a truly rich cream that lasts in clean beauty.  This cream hits the mark.  I use this after I apply the Super Seed Facial Oil.  They pair so lovely together.  This cream is also fragrance free, so a great option for those that can’t do any scent.  This is also filled with skin loving oils.  One in particular is broccoli seed oil.  Known to be great for even the most sensitive skin types.

Lightwork Rosehip Cleansing Oil- In the box you get a travel size cleansing oi.  This is perfect for getting the makeup and debris off from the day without irritation. With ingredients like soothing rosehip and antioxidant rich carotenoids, this cleanser will not only cleanse your skin but also protect it from environmental stressors.

Chamomile and Rosehip Calming Day Cream- This cream is the perfect antidote for protecting sensitive skin and giving it the hydration without the irritation that it craves.  Chamomile is so calming and soothing.  The perfect post cleansing cream to keep your skin hydrated throughout the day.

Kukui and Jojoba Bead Brightening Exfoliator-  This exfoliator brightens the skin but without harsh exfoliants.  Most exfoliants can be too harsh for sensitive skin, not this one!  Soothing and light jojoba beads gently exfoliate the skin without causing irritation.  Your skin will feel smooth and not dried out.  

Camellia and Rose Gentle Hydrating Rose Cleanser- This is a cream cleanser is free from alcohols and detergents.  It’s main goal is to gently cleanse the skin while at the same time keeping hydration intact.  Perfect for those who have irritated skin like eczema or psoriasis.
